文件名称:撬:具有强大的自省功能的运行时开发人员控制台和IRB替代产品
文件大小:320KB
文件格式:ZIP
更新时间:2024-02-21 13:14:02
ruby debugger console pry irb
撬 :copyright:约翰·梅尔( )2018 (创作者) :copyright:( )2018 (维护者) 校友: 康拉德·欧文 瑞安·菲茨杰拉德(Ryan Fitzgerald) 罗伯特·格里森 链接: 目录 介绍 Pry是运行时开发人员控制台和具有强大自省功能的IRB替代产品。 Pry的目标不只是取代IRB。 这是将REPL驱动的编程引入Ruby语言的尝试。 主要特点 浏览源代码(包括带有pry-doc gem的核心C源代码) 文档浏览 现场帮助系统 在编辑器中打开方法( edit Class#method ) 语法高亮 命令外壳集成(从Pry内部启动编辑器,运行git和rake) 要点整合 围绕状态导航( cd , ls和朋友) 运行时调用(将Pry用作开发人员控制台或调试器) 异国对象支持(BasicObject实例,IClass,...) 强大而灵活的命令系统 查看和重播历史记录的能力 受IPython,Smalltalk和其他高级REPL启发的许多便捷命令 大量的可提供远程会话,完整的调试功能等。 安装 邦德勒 gem 'pry' , '~>